Concrete leveling services involve the process of restoring the surface of uneven or sunken concrete slabs to a stable, level condition. This typically includes injecting a specialized mixture beneath the affected area to lift and support the slab, eliminating trip hazards and improving the overall appearance. The procedure is designed to be minimally invasive, allowing for quick repairs without the need for extensive demolition or replacement. By addressing issues at their source, concrete leveling can extend the lifespan of existing concrete surfaces and enhance their safety and functionality.

This service helps resolve common problems associated with uneven concrete, such as tripping hazards, water pooling, and structural instability. Over time, soil beneath concrete slabs can shift or settle, causing the surface to crack, tilt, or sink. These issues can pose safety risks for pedestrians and vehicles, as well as lead to further damage if left unaddressed. Concrete leveling provides an effective solution for these problems, restoring surfaces to a safer, more level state and preventing additional deterioration that could require costly repairs or replacements.

Cost Range - Concrete leveling services typically cost between $500 and $2,500 depending on the size and extent of the area to be leveled. For example, a small driveway may cost around $600, while a larger commercial slab could be closer to $2,000 or more.

Factors Influencing Price - The total cost varies based on the severity of the unevenness and the accessibility of the site. Difficult-to-reach areas or extensive repairs can increase the overall expense significantly.

Average Cost per Square Foot - Many providers charge between $3 and $7 per square foot for concrete leveling services. For instance, a 300-square-foot patio might range from $900 to $2,100 depending on the specifics of the project.

Additional Expenses - Costs may include preparation work, such as cleaning or minor repairs, which can add to the overall price.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to individual project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ete leveling? Concrete leveling involves raising and stabilizing sunken or uneven concrete surfaces to restore their original position and improve safety and appearance.

How do contractors perform concrete leveling? Local service providers typically use specialized equipment and materials, like polyurethane foam or mudjacking, to lift and level concrete slabs efficiently.

Is concrete leveling suitable for all types of concrete? Concrete leveling is most effective for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and other flat surfaces showing signs of sinking or cracking.

How long does concrete leveling usually take? The process generally takes a few hours, depending on the size and condition of the area being repaired.

What are the benefits of choosing concrete leveling? Concrete leveling can improve safety, enhance curb appeal, and potentially extend the lifespan of existing concrete surfaces without the need for full replacement.
